The Data Administrator is responsible to:
· Familiarize him/herself with the M&E related activities and ensure that the M&E SOP and RASCI matrix for Ethiopia are adhered to.
· Proactively seek out data and information (mainly from field teams) and manage data entry in line with the given timelines
· Follow up on the first three months’ farmers’ attendance sheet, collect and arrange photocopies at the field, file them in an orderly manner and bring or send the copies to Addis office.
· Follow up with relevant field staff for data verification
· Perform related tasks like ordering survey training supplies and filing documents
· Gather, organize and properly file hard copies of all data and documents gathered from the field teams
· Assure the accuracy of all data entered by doing back checks as per the instructions provided
· Clean and synthesize attendance and survey data from data encoders
· Prepare minor data collection templates and monthly farmers attendance sheet
· Prepare Name Tags, Tablet’s Labelling and Handover letters for Enumerators
· Assist in any formatting and adjustments of M&E materials
· Review that all M&E data and ensure it is complete and presented in the correct formats for analysis
